Nmulti core architectures pdf files

With todays multicore processors, there is a growing need for parallel software development that is both compatible with todays languages and ready for tomorrows hardware. Towards a load balancer architecture for multi core mobile. First, network applications are inherently memory and io intensive and thus they may further exacerbate the disparity between computing power and memory latencies of multicore architectures. A case study of opencl on an android mobile gpu james a. Manufacturing defects that kill one core but leave the rest functional would be thrown out as failed quad core. It is not made for pdfs and do not provide the desired abilities as good as libraries like pdfsharp which specialize in pdf. Required symmetric and asymmetric multicore systems mutlu et al. To the best of our knowledge, the multicore architecture is not well portrayed in literature and no architectural comparison has been made so far. Core architectures introduction purpose the intent of this module is to explain the advantages of the hybrid controller over traditional microcontrollers and dsps, and to describe the natural progression from the 56800 core to the 56800e core. Actually quadcore processors with one core disabled. Fast and scalable thread migration for multicore architectures. Multicore architecture places multiple processor cores and bundles them as a single. Multi core architectures jernej barbic 152, spring 2006 may 4, 2006.

It allows you to easily extract text from scanned documents, faxes, screenshots and photos to save as txt and ms word. Communication in multicore ideal for shared address space fast onchip hardwired communication through cache no os intervention two types of architectures tiled cmp. This is the first chapter in the book multicore embedded systems and it focuses on architectural considerations in the design of a highperformance multicore. This article explains the basics to get you up and running to process pdf files in your. The actor model and multi core architectures the actor model finegrained parallelism the number of actors is typically much bigger than the number of processors. Each of these gpu architectures has been used in a number of mobile android. Modern multicore architectures for supercomputing vienna. Singleisa heterogeneous multicore architectures for. Pdf singleisa heterogeneous multicore architectures. Multicore computer architectures are on the forefront in consumer electronics and adaptation in safetycritical applications such as avionics could be. Communication centric, multicore, finegrained processor. Core supports wide range of the data sources from dynamic lists to in memory strongly typed lists without needing the database. Operating systems reserve file io caches for reuse. A multicore processor is an integrated circuit to which two or more individual.

Host cpu evolving toward multicore architecture to meet the. Summary of multicore hardware and programming model. Another example of alp is integration of specialized cores, such. As more cores are added to a single processor, it can be bene cial from a power and area standpoint to provide some heavy cores oriented towards single thread performance and other simpler cores oriented towards highly parallel workloads. Multicore architectures jernej barbic 152, spring 2006 may 4, 2006. Sartori t3lab, bologna, italy ordine degli ingegneri, bologna, novembre 2016. It supports a wide set of features, ranging from simple pdf creation to form filling, content redaction, complex color conversions or digital signatures. Core 1 writes to x, setting it to 21660 core 1 core 2 core 3 core 4 one or more levels of cache x21660 one or more levels of cache x152 one or more levels of cache one or more levels of cache main memory x21660 multi core chip assuming writethrough caches sends invalidated invalidation request inter core bus. And the documentation and examples online are very poor. Thus, highperformance computing hpc plays an ever growing role in processing these large datasets in a timely. Core is a code first reporting engine, which is built on top of the itextsharp. This paper explores the concepts of multi core, trending research areas in the field of multi core processors and then concentrates on power management issues in multi core architectures.

We find a variety of existing and emerging multicore architectures, each solving problems relating to performance, robustness, power consumption, or specialized software applications. Leveraging multicore computing architectures in avionics ieee. Conference paper pdf available january 2003 with 220. Pdf generation and manipulation library in net core 2 with. Core 1 writes to x, setting it to 21660 core 1 core 2 core 3 core 4 one or more levels of cache x21660 one or more levels of cache x152 one or more levels of cache one or more levels of cache main memory x21660 multi core chip assuming writethrough caches. An alternative to very large instruction windows for outoforder processors, hpca 2003, ieee micro 2003. Advanced pdf utilities free has a builtin ocr engine for creating editable and searchable electronic files from images of typewritten. I first created a sample node app just to test if this package works but when i run it, i get following error. Jan 22, 20 singlecore cpu chip the single core 3 4. It is not made for pdf s and do not provide the desired abilities as good as libraries like pdfsharp which specialize in pdf. Sep 24, 2007 multi core architectures jernej barbic 152, spring 2007 may 3, 2007 sl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ising.

Multicore architectures and shared resource management. The comparative analysis of single core and multi core systems was carried out using intel pentium g640t 2. Limitations of multicore processors imperfect scaling. Suzhou institute for advanced study university of science and technology of china. The actor model and multicore architectures the actor model finegrained parallelism the number of actors is typically much bigger than the number of processors. Because of physical limitations the rate of performance improvement in conventional processors is decreasing. Evaluating multicore and manycore architectures through accelerating the threedimensional laxwendroff correction stencil yang you 1, haohuan fu1,4, shuaiwen leon song2, maryam mehri dehnavi3, lin gan1,4, xiaomeng huang1,4 and guangwen yang1,4 abstract wave propagation forward modeling is a widely used computational method in oil and gas. Leveraging multicore processors through parallel programming author. A single integrated circuit is used to package or hold these processors. Evaluating multicore and manycore architectures through. Computer architects must increase core count to increase explicit parallelism available to the programmer in order to provide better performance whilst leaving the programming model presented tractable.

The results of this research deliver several strong messages for architects of future multicore systems. Parallel code generation of synchronous programs for a manycore. Linux centered heterogeneous multicore architectures a. I first created a sample node app just to test if this package works but when i run it, i get following. Pdfcore advanced pdf utilities free free pdf document. A unified runtime system for heterogeneous multicore architectures. Core architectures introduction nxp semiconductors. If the workqueue is empty, the core waits until a request is enqueued or the program. Reference multicore embedded systems edited by georgios kornaros crc press 2010pages 129 print isbn. Single and multicore architectures presented multicore cpu is the next generation cpu architecture 2core and intel quadcore designs plenty on market already many more are on their way several old paradigms ineffective. This paper proposes and evaluates singleisa heterogeneous multicore architectures as a mechanism to reduce processor power dissipation. Invited paper for the special session design and prototyping of invasivempsocarchitectures.

Pdf this is the first chapter in the book multicore embedded systems and it focuses on architectural considerations in the design of a. Not a new idea lower clockrate versions of processors are identical to their. Performance analysis of application kernels in multimanycore architectures. The following example shows how to implement an html to pdf converter in a clean asp. Abstract in recent years, advancement in technology and computing led to huge amounts of data being generated. Accelerating critical section execution with asymmetric multicore.

Since there are several cores, each is smaller and not as powerful but also easier to design and manufacture however, great with threadlevel parallelism smt can have one large and fast superscalar core great performance on a single thread mostly still only exploits instructionlevel. The simple object model follows the pdf specification so you can have complete control over the generated pdf files. This paper explores the concepts of multicore, trending research areas in the field of multicore processors and then concentrates on power management issues in multicore architectures. Limitations of single core the power wall o limit on the scaling of clock speeds. Objectives identify the benefits of the hybrid controller over microcontrollers and dsps. The comparative analysis of singlecore and multicore systems was carried out using intel pentium g640t 2. All modern supercomputer architectures depend on parallelism. Identifies filesnames, lines and variables involved in the race. Multicore architectures jernej barbic 152, spring 2007 may 3, 2007 sl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. A singleisa heterogeneous multicore architecture is achip multiprocessor composed of cores of varying size, performance,and complexity. Performance analysis of application kernels in multimany. If you continue browsing the site, you agree to the use of cookies on this website. Advantages relatively high performancewatt relatively high performancearea simpler core. The most notable examples are the qualcomm adreno, the arm mali, the nvidia geforce ulp, vivantes scalarmorphic architecture, and the imagination technologies powervr architectures.

To complement jan blaha answer there, for more flexibility, you may want to use the following code. Multicore cpu chip the cores fit on a single processor socket also called cmp chip multiprocessor c o r e 1 c o r e 2 c o r e 3 c o r e. The main objective of this paper is to survey and discuss the current power management techniques. It proposes an asymmetric multicore architecture, acs. The program is divided into segments, where each segment is. In multithreaded applications, critical sections are used to ensure that only one thread. Manycore are a good alternative to multicore since they offer a distributed memory avoiding. Multicore architectures this lecture is about a new trend in computer architecture. Multicore processesor a multicore processor is an integrated circuit ic to which two or more processors have been attached for enhanced performance, reduced power consumption, and more efficient simultaneous processing of multiple tasks, it is a growing industry trend as single core processors rapidly reach. Pollockx engility corporation, chantilly, va james. Our simulation results show that with a few simple changes to the 3ddram organization, we can achieve a 1. Functionality assignment to partitioned multicore architectures.

Multicore refers to an architecture in which a single physical processor incorporates the core logic of more than one processor. School of computer science and technology university of science and technology of china hefei, anhui, 230027, china. Practice of parallelizing network applications on multicore. Cores on a multicore implement the same architecture features as singlecore. Several new problems to be addressed chip level multiprocessing and large caches can exploit moore. Intel pentium d, dual core opteron, intel montecito, sun ultrasparc iv, ibm cell more specialized. Approaching the theoretical performance of heterogeneous multicore architectures, equipped with specialized accelerators, is a challenging issue.

717 534 60 373 1217 656 822 1177 1169 873 1663 1642 1157 349 597 805 866 143 72 126 1067 495 92 606 33 1484 30 1255 1310 529 1188 302 862 471 856 549 1378 242 884